Is Hardik Pandya a Smoker?

Evidence from photos and videos

  • The only publicly documented smoking incident dates from November 2018, when Hardik Pandya was photographed and filmed smoking a cigarette while standing near MS Dhoni at Sakshi Dhoni’s birthday party (India Today (news magazine) – as cited in Quick snapshot).
  • A YouTube video titled “Hardik Pandya Openly Smoking (cigarette) in Dhoni Party, FULL VIDEO” also circulated, though its authenticity and context remain uncertain (YouTube (user-generated content)).

Public statements or lack thereof

  • Hardik Pandya has never confirmed or denied a smoking habit in interviews or on social media.
  • His management team has not issued any statement addressing the 2018 footage.
Bottom line: Hardik Pandya was seen smoking once in 2018, but there is no official confirmation of his current habits. Fans should treat the rumor as unverified. Media outlets: avoid presenting it as fact without a clear source.

Who is the Chapri of Cricket?

Origin and meaning of the term “Chapri” in Indian cricket fandom

  • “Chapri” is a slang term used in Indian internet culture to mock people perceived as flashy, attention-seeking, or of lower socioeconomic status (Reddit (community forum)).
  • FLAME University academics have traced the term to Marathi, Kannada, and Hindi words deriving from “chappar” (roof), linking it to digital aesthetics and caste hierarchies (FLAME University (academic research)).

Why Hardik Pandya is associated with this label

  • Hardik Pandya’s heavy use of Instagram, flashy clothing, large tattoos, and past controversies (including his 2019 comments on a TV show) have drawn the “Chapri” epithet from certain online corners.
  • The label is almost always pejorative, often class- or culture-coded, and not a genuine cricketing statistic.
Bottom line: The “Chapri” label is a social-media insult, not a cricket term. It sticks to Pandya partly because of his image and partly because of unresolved class biases in fandom. Fans and commentators should avoid using it as a serious descriptor.
